Output 8e0efdc325d91a12780b96ec603c219ee243342badcfc01571d57c4d66d05fea:14

value
295753403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a980ebd9930a83c632a36b87d5b47075ea5323 OP_EQUAL
address
398oiQ4uwaDbN8jNXEhUiGXn6VQpb1kRfB
transaction
8e0efdc325d91a12780b96ec603c219ee243342badcfc01571d57c4d66d05fea
confirmations
525107
spent
true